| Title: | Primers and kit for the species specific identification of cinnamomum verum | ||

| Abstract: | The present invention aims to develop molecular markers distinguishing Cinnamomum verum (true cinnamon) and Cinnamomum cassia (cassia cinnamon). These species are recognized by morphological, chemical composition and essential oil contents. The appropriate identification of species would be considerably improved by a genetic method. A total 71 ISSR (Inter simple sequence repeat) and four universal barcoding (ITS, rbcL, matK, and psbA-trnH) genes were used to distinguish both the species. No sequence variation was observed between the two species for any DNA barcode gene. However, one ISSR i.e. ISSR-37 showed a clear distinction between the species and produced 570 bp and 746 bp amplicons in C. verum and C. cassia, respectively. The polymorphic bands were converted into species-specific SCAR markers. The SCAR-CV was specific to C. verum and amplified 190 bp band, however there was no amplification seen in the C. cassia samples. The SCAR marker generated in this study can be employed as efficient, economical, and reliable molecular tool for the identification of C. verum. |
